2009 Toyota Prius receiver-drier: what it does and when to replace it

Yes, the 2009 Toyota Prius does use a receiver‑drier, and it’s relevant to every air‑con service on this model. Toyota’s service information for the NHW20 Prius (2004–2009) describes a sub‑cool condenser with an integrated receiver/desiccant element, and Toyota’s parts catalogue lists a replaceable desiccant bag for the condenser. DENSO’s guidance on its electric A/C compressors (used in Prius) also stresses the need for effective moisture control via a desiccant. Put together, these technical sources confirm the 2009 Prius is a TXV‑type R‑134a system with the receiver‑drier built into the condenser.

On this Prius, the receiver‑drier sits on the high‑pressure side, inside the condenser end tank. Its job is threefold: store liquid refrigerant to feed the TXV smoothly, filter out fine debris, and—most critically—absorb moisture with its desiccant pack. Moisture is the enemy here. The Prius uses an electrically driven A/C compressor with ND‑11 (POE) oil, which is hygroscopic and sensitive to contamination. Excess moisture can create acids, freeze at the expansion valve, corrode components, and degrade the compressor’s insulation.

Because it’s integrated, you usually replace the desiccant bag through a service plug on the condenser, if the condenser doesn’t support a serviceable bag or is contaminated, the whole condenser assembly gets replaced. As part of sensible servicing on a 2009 Prius, the receiver‑drier (desiccant) should be renewed whenever the system has been open to air, after a major leak, after compressor or condenser replacement, or if there’s evidence of internal contamination.

  • When to replace the desiccant: after any open repair, after a leak, if moisture or debris is suspected, or every few years in harsh/humid conditions.
  • Workshop tips: cap lines immediately, keep everything scrupulously clean, replace O‑rings, evacuate with a proper vacuum pump, and recharge by weight with R‑134a.
  • Use only ND‑11 oil with the Prius electric compressor, never use PAG oil, and avoid universal dyes/sealants that can harm compressor windings.
  • Don’t “flush” the electric compressor or push solvent through the receiver‑drier, follow Toyota/DENSO procedures, leak‑test properly, and observe HV safety.

Signs the drier may be saturated or the system is contaminated include erratic cooling, high head pressures, restricted flow at the TXV, or A/C‑related DTCs set by the A/C ECU. Keeping the receiver‑drier fresh helps the Prius cool reliably and protects that pricey electric compressor.

Popular questions about 2009 Toyota Prius receiver‑driers

Where is the receiver‑drier on a 2009 Prius?
It’s integrated into the condenser, typically in one of the side tanks. Many condensers have a small service plug to access and replace the desiccant bag. If the condenser doesn’t accommodate a serviceable insert, the condenser assembly is replaced.

Do I need to evacuate and recharge after replacing the desiccant?
Absolutely. Opening the system introduces air and moisture. After fitting the new desiccant, pull a deep vacuum to remove vapour, then recharge with the correct mass of R‑134a. That’s essential to protect the electric compressor and get proper cooling performance.

What refrigerant and oil does the 2009 Prius use?
R‑134a refrigerant and ND‑11 (POE) compressor oil. Do not use PAG oil or universal oils—using the wrong oil can damage the electric compressor’s insulation and lead to failure.
